Bank FD Rate Comparison (2025)
| Bank | 1 Year | 2 Years | 5 Years |
|---|---|---|---|
| SBI | 6.80% | 7.00% | 6.50% |
| HDFC Bank | 6.60% | 7.00% | 7.00% |
| ICICI Bank | 6.70% | 7.00% | 7.00% |
| Axis Bank | 6.70% | 7.10% | 7.00% |
| Kotak Bank | 7.10% | 7.10% | 6.20% |
| PNB | 6.80% | 6.80% | 6.50% |
| Small Finance Banks | 8.00%+ | 8.25%+ | 8.50%+ |
* Rates are indicative and subject to change. Senior citizens get additional 0.25%–0.50% p.a.
What is a Fixed Deposit (FD) Calculator?
A Fixed Deposit Calculator helps you estimate exactly how much money you will receive at the end of your FD tenure, including the interest earned. Fixed Deposits are one of the safest investment instruments in India, offered by banks, NBFCs and post offices.

FD Tips to Maximize Returns
-
Ladder your FDs — split into multiple FDs with different maturities to manage liquidity.
-
Choose quarterly compounding over annual compounding for better effective returns.
-
Submit Form 15G/15H if your total income is below the taxable threshold to avoid TDS.
